sanc 有小販樣本,我打算寫一個我自己用的,但同樣放在 /std
下,或是 /std/shop 下。
基本上我傾向使用 swap 這個指令,list可看到小販賣哪些東西
,以及其價格,使用 mixed 宣告的話,其格式
items=({
({"虛擬物品id",價格,"單位",數量}),
({"/物品檔名",價格,"單位",數量}),
.
.
});
(可能的話我想找看看有沒有什麼比較新穎的寫法)
list 時用一個 for 就能解決,swap 時只要給數字如 swap 1 就
可,或是 swap 10 1 代表交換 10 個第 1 種物品。
確認交易的話會請玩家再按一次,不使用 y/n 確認。
所有交易都會紀錄,玩家若反悔,我可以人工受理。
除了判斷身上帶的夠不夠交換,虛擬物品的話就判斷攜帶量上限,
實體物品的話就判斷重量以及之否是否需要認主。
嘛,應該不難寫。
可設定的物品部份,先不管虛擬物品:
八識瓊鈴封包(April-Earring Package)
十字套裝の封包(Cross Package)
光之勇者王封包(Light Hero Package)
邪靈套裝の封包(Evil Soul Package)
神蹟套裝の封包(Miracle Suit Package)
新手套裝封包(Newbie Suit Package)
雷格套裝の封包(Lag's Suit Package)
榮耀石封包(Glory Stone Package)
古老的紫箱(Old Box)
♂荷爾蒙餅乾♀(Endocrine cooky)
以上物品售價單位全都是挪布幣。初期至少會有紫箱及餅乾,然
後就是看我還能寫出多少新的東西(or玩家幫忙提供建議)。
再來是重點。
這類的小販(或商店)不會出現在一般區域,它只會出現在裏。城
鎮裡面,先前有提到往後進裏。城鎮會收至少一挪布幣,我並提
到會設計讓這一挪布幣花得有價值。
這就是其中一個有價值的設計。
可以玩的花樣還很多,我會慢慢釋出,每完工一個也會公告測試
結果及流程,這東西我會等它完成到一個程度才會釋出。
今次也確定 boss 樣本一定會寫新的,裏。城鎮的公會老大會繼
承新的樣本,每一隻都會是血牛設定,而且無法掛機下kill。
(但是 kill 後你人可以走開)
Laechan